  • This Celeste documentary details the development of the indie video game Celeste and goes behind the scenes of its creation. Discover how Celeste started out as a simple PICO-8 game that was developed in four days and grew to the beloved indie platformer we know today. Once developers Maddy Thorson and Noel Berry were done with the PICO-8 game they decided to assemble a team to expand it into a fully-fledged game.
    The documentary also explores all the design decisions that the studio Matt Makes Games made and how the story of Celeste is very much a reflection of director Maddy Thorson’s personal experience with anxiety. Lastly, the documentary also takes a look at what’s next for the studio.
